Ventolin Hfa is a brand-name drug that is also available in a generic form. Albuterol is the generic name of Ventolin Hfa. GlaxoSmithKline is the manufacturer of the brand-name version, while various manufacturers like Prasco Laboratories and RPK Pharmaceuticals may produce the generic version.
Ventolin Hfa is a quick relief or rescue inhaler used to treat or prevent bronchospasm, or narrowing of the airways in the lungs. This prescription medication is typically prescribed to people with breathing problems like ch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) or exercise-induced bronchospasm.
The active ingredient for Ventolin Hfa is albuterol sulfate, a short-acting bronchodilator that helps open your airways to make breathing easier. The inhaler is typically used as two sprays every four to six hours for bronchospasm in adults and children over four years of age. It can also be used 15 to 30 minutes before exercise to prevent bronchospasm.
The most common side effects of Ventolin Hfa may include sore throat, upper respiratory tract infection, cough, muscle pain, palpitations (or sensations that the heart is pounding), chest pain, faster heart rate, shakiness, nervousness, and dizziness. Serious side effects may include worsened coughing, wheezing, or other breathing problems, heart problems, high blood pressure, changes in blood sugar or potassium, and allergic reactions.

When used to treat or prevent bronchospasm, Ventolin Hfa is typically dosed as two puffs every four to six hours as needed. Some people may respond well to one puff every four hours. To prevent exercise-induced breathing problems, Ventolin Hfa is usually taken as two puffs 15 to 30 minutes before exercise. Follow the recommended dosage as prescribed by your healthcare provider, as overuse may lead to increased side effects.
A Ventolin HFA inhaler contains around 200 doses or puffs. The inhaler typically has a built-in dose counter to keep track of the number of doses used and ensure you don't run out when needed. The exact duration Ventolin HFA lasts can vary based on how often it’s used. However, an inhaler typically lasts about a month if used as directed.
Ventolin HFA Inhalation Aerosol is a brand-name medication containing albuterol sulfate as its active ingredient. Albuterol is the main ingredient in brand-name medications like Ventolin, ProAir HFA, or Proventil HFA. However, the delivery mechanism and inactive ingredients might differ between brands.
